<p class="MsoNormal" style="">The question was posed about whether it is permissible to use the
<span style="color:black">Professional/Technical Restart Grant fund </span>($5M GEER funding for professional/technical programs) on capital projects and/or for facility modifications needed to get COVID 19 impacted programs back up and running.
</p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="">After review with our fiscal and capital teams, the following guidance is offered:</p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in-left:.75in; text-indent:-.5in">1.<span style="font-size:7.0pt">      
</span>Do not use the grant money to build new or increase the area of an existing building. Generally the legislature only allows state funding to increase building area in a major project where they have the opportunity to considered ongoing costs before
 the construction funding is appropriated.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in-left:.75in; text-indent:-.5in">2.<span style="font-size:7.0pt">      
</span>Colleges are required to report all expenditures for capital purposes regardless of fund source. The SBCTC will need to assign some accounting codes for tracking. Colleges could provide the information needed using a local capital expenditure request
 form. Once approved by the State Board, or its designee, staff can assign accounting codes for tracking. The form should be submitted to the State Board’s Capital Budget Analyst, Cheryl Bivens at
<a href="mailto:cbivens@sbctc.edu">cbivens@sbctc.edu</a>. The form for this is here –
<a href="https://www.sbctc.edu/resources/documents/colleges-staff/programs-services/capital-budget/local_capital_expend_authority_request.docx">
https://www.sbctc.edu/resources/documents/colleges-staff/programs-services/capital-budget/local_capital_expend_authority_request.docx</a></p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in-left:.75in; text-indent:-.5in">3.<span style="font-size:7.0pt">      
</span>Depending on the scope of work, public work procurement rules may apply. For related questions, please contact the State Board’s Capital Budget Director, Wayne Doty at
<a href="mailto:wdoty@sbctc.edu">wdoty@sbctc.edu</a>.</p>
<p class="MsoNormal" style="margin-left:.75in; text-indent:-.5in">4.<span style="font-size:7.0pt">      
</span>Unfortunately, “ordinary maintenance” is not defined in law. We usually use a heightened need for liability protection of the state or the need for a permit as bright lines between public work and maintenance but there is a gray area between them.</p>
